Agia Irini beach

Agia Irini is located in a small bay in the wide Loutra Bay in the northeast of the island, so the beach is reliably protected from winds and waves. The name of the resort comes from the local church dedicated to St. Irina.

Beach description

The beach is rather shallow, sand-covered, so this place is perfect for family recreation. But there are no special conditions or facilities in this beach area because it is non-equipped. There are only several trees able to give shadow to guests on sunny day. Sometimes, the beach territory is used for wedding ceremonies, baptismal ceremonies, and church weddings, and all the requisites can be ordered in the local restaurant or to buy in the nearest stores.

You can get to the beach by water, by road, by car, or by motorcycle. At strong wind, sea way can be complicated, and in this case, you can walk down the special pedestrian road. Fortunately, views here are majestic: a beautiful view of fishermans boats, like they were lashed to the coat on purpose, for filming some movie scene.

When is the best time to go?

Greece - a country with a long length from north to south, so the recommendations will vary depending on the place where you are going. The holiday season  begins in May and reaches a peak in July-August: there are too many tourists, and the temperature on the southern islands reaches 40 degrees, which may still not play a role on the beach, but certainly not suitable for sightseeing. So the best time to relax in Greece is the end of spring-beginning of summer or September-October.
